New Years Eve (A Day Late)

Since David had to work on New Years Eve, we celebrated New Years Day Eve. With Quinn spending the night at Grandma Boo's, we decided to try out a newer restaurant in Lowertown called The Bulldog. I had heard that they had great burgers (good for me) and a great selection of beers (good for David).

The food was tasty and done to our liking. I always like finding a new restaurant that'll cook a medium rare burger but this burger was one of the best I've ever had! I was so excited about the quality of the meat and the cooked-to-perfection patty that I had to call and share the news with dad (another burger connoisseur). Typically I would have a hard time eating a 1/2 lb burger but tonight I easily scarfed it down. David got a veggie burger that he also found tasty.

The patrons ran the gamut: families with young kids, business people, younger couples, girls that looked like they probably had fake ID's, hipsters and a Serpico-like character carrying a Hollister bag. But the one that took the cake was a 20's-something man wearing a double breasted sweater. No further comment.
